    Reaching further back, Ms. Najimy was the featured speaker (Saturday September 23, 2000) at the 2000 Dallas - Ft. Worth Black Tie Dinner, a fundraiser for the Human Rights Campaign Foundation and local Gay- and Lesbian-supportive organizations, held at the Wyndham Anatole Hotel. The Black Tie Dinner was begun in Dallas in 1982 to help support the Human Rights Campaign Fund. In 1999, 3,200 attendees raised $653,581.38 for the Human Rights Campaign Foundation and local beneficiaries. ...
